#1ff6d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ff6d6 is composed of 12.2% red, 96.5%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 13%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 171.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#1ff6d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00edad.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#1ff6d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ff6d6 has RGB values of R:31, G:246,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2094806.

Shades and Tints of #1ff6d6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ff6d6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#829391 is the less saturated color, while #16ffdc is the most saturated one.
